UK Neutrino Physics Job Market Analysis

Career Role Description
Neutrino Physicist (Experimental) Design, build, and operate neutrino detectors; analyze experimental data; publish research findings in leading journals. High demand for advanced neutrino detection skills.
Neutrino Physicist (Theoretical) Develop and test theoretical models of neutrino behavior; predict neutrino properties; contribute to fundamental physics understanding. Strong theoretical physics and neutrino oscillation modelling skills needed.
Neutrino Data Scientist Analyze large neutrino datasets; develop advanced algorithms for data processing and analysis; visualize complex neutrino data. Expertise in data science, machine learning, and neutrino physics are crucial.
Nuclear Reactor Neutrino Technician Monitor and maintain neutrino detection equipment in nuclear power plants; ensure safe operation; collect and process data for research and regulatory purposes. Strong practical experience in nuclear technology and neutrino monitoring required.
